What is ICD-10 code C50.3?
ICD-10-CM code C50.3 represents "Malignant neoplasm of lower-inner quadrant of breast". It is a non-billable header code — use a more specific child code for billing purposes.
Is C50.3 a billable code?
No, C50.3 is a non-billable header code. You need to use one of its more specific child codes for billing. There are 2 child codes under C50.3.
What chapter is C50.3 in?
C50.3 is in Chapter 2: Neoplasms (codes C00-D49).
What codes cannot be used with C50.3?
C50.3 has Excludes1 notes indicating codes that cannot be used together with it, including: skin of breast (C44.501, C44.511, C44.521, C44.591).
What are the subcategories under C50.3?
C50.3 has 2 child codes, including: C50.31 (Malignant neoplasm of lower-inner quadrant of breast, female), C50.32 (Malignant neoplasm of lower-inner quadrant of breast, male).
Are additional codes required with C50.3?
Yes, when using C50.3 you should also code: code to identify estrogen, and other hormones and factors receptor status (Z17.-).
